From 42c5acab4d27cfdc20f843c5e44867c568e1c758 Mon Sep 17 00:00:00 2001 From: Jianwei Han Date: Fri, 18 Jul 2014 08:58:22 +0800 Subject: [PATCH] Add fonts --- modules/people/manifests/hanjianwei/applications.pp | 18 +++++++++++++++--- 1 file changed, 15 insertions(+), 3 deletions(-) diff --git a/modules/people/manifests/hanjianwei/applications.pp b/modules/people/manifests/hanjianwei/applications.pp index ca3a101..c7c00ac 100644 --- a/modules/people/manifests/hanjianwei/applications.pp +++ b/modules/people/manifests/hanjianwei/applications.pp @@ -1,10 +1,12 @@ class people::hanjianwei::applications { # Declare all Homebrew packages - package { ['wget', + package { ['ack', 'qt5', + 'reattach-to-user-namespace', 'tmux', - 'vim']: + 'vim', + 'wget']: } homebrew::tap { 'homebrew/science': } @@ -58,7 +60,17 @@ class people::hanjianwei::applications { homebrew::tap { 'caskroom/fonts': } -> - package { 'font-inconsolata-for-powerline': + package { ['font-anonymous-pro', + 'font-dejavu-sans', + 'font-dejavu-sans-mono-for-powerline', + 'font-inconsolata-dz-for-powerline', + 'font-inconsolata-for-powerline', + 'font-sauce-code-powerline', + 'font-source-code-pro', + 'font-source-sans-pro', + 'font-source-serif-pro', + 'font-terminus', + 'font-ubuntu-mono-powerline']: provider => 'brewcask' } -- 1.8.5.3